Output 083853de62f186a4b22bc452745dcac563ac1302bc67bf81b652754f03829457:1

value
3186343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0dc08b51676e9cb3a90c8621a781d3ffaf7a900 OP_EQUAL
address
MUQ7BdaUn2jdaMKYzVdc29AEdGbmmbdFNE
transaction
083853de62f186a4b22bc452745dcac563ac1302bc67bf81b652754f03829457
spent
true